Have your early morning breakfast to give you the needed energy for today’s adventure. This is the day you will meet the incredible Uganda mountain gorillas. The tracking tends to take about 6 hours depending on how fast the habituated gorilla family is found. With the help of experienced guides, you will search and find a fully habituated gorilla family and spend time encountering them. After finding a gorilla family, you have up to one hour to stay with as you watch these adorable species play and associate with each other. It’s amazing to listen and observe the gorillas in the forest while they marvel and grumble at each other. This is your opportunity to take charming pictures with these cousins. Remember not to scare them. Return to your lodge for a relaxed afternoon or an optional forest walk.
